Review

Captain Blood offers a unique blend of artistic vision and gameplay innovation that sets it apart from other titles in the genre. The vibrant visuals and intriguing sci-fi themes draw players into a world that feels as much a work of art as it is a game. However, the enjoyment can be marred by clunky controls that make navigation and combat feel frustratingly imprecise. Additionally, the pacing can falter, causing uneven gameplay experiences that might test a player's patience. Despite its engaging narrative, the lack of diverse content hampers its replayability, leaving players wanting more after completing the journey. Fans of experimental games will find merit in Captain Blood, but it may not resonate with everyone.

Critics have praised Captain Blood for its ambitious concept and distinct visual style, though many share concerns over its control scheme and gameplay pacing. The mixed reviews often highlight the game's artistic aspirations while pointing out the shortcomings in execution, resulting in a game that's both celebrated and critiqued.
